1. Why is mushrooms healthy?
has many studies have proved the various medicinal values of mushrooms. Among these medicinal values, has a substance called " mushroom polysaccharide ", which plays a great role.
Mushroom polysaccharide is a water-soluble proteoglycan extracted from the fruiting body of mushrooms (that is, the part we usually eat). It is generally believed that it can improve the body's immunity.
common "mushroom polysaccharides" include Agaricus bisporus polysaccharides, Brown mushroom polysaccharides, Brazilian mushroom polysaccharides, Bachu mushroom polysaccharides and purple mushroom polysaccharides. In addition, there is another star in the polysaccharide industry called shiitake polysaccharide , which has been made into an auxiliary anti-tumor treatment drug.

So how do these "polysaccharides" have the effect of regulating immunity?
These polysaccharides can: promote the formation of antibodies, such as shiitake polysaccharides, which can increase the production of peripheral monocyte antibodies in the human body; can induce interferon and inhibit tumor . For example, shiitake polysaccharides, Ganoderma lucidum polysaccharides, etc. have significant interferon induction and pro-induced induction effects; they can stimulate or assist in the recovery of T cells (T cells are an important part of the human immune system); can also stimulate cells with phagocytosis and enhance their phagocytosis function .
In particular, among these polysaccharides, there is a polysaccharide called "β-glucan", which is present in various edible fungi. It is an ingredient with very obvious immune enhancement effect. It can stimulate the body's immune system and serve as a carrier to make the value of other medicinal ingredients better.
Note: β-glucan is not only found in edible fungi, but also contains a lot of sugar in oats, beer yeast, barley and other foods. If you only want to supplement β-glucan, edible fungi, oats, and barley are all good sources.
2, other benefits of mushrooms
Mushroom is particularly good, that is, it does not contain cholesterol , and the levels of fat, sugar and sodium are low. It is rich in B vitamins, a variety of protein , fiber, and contains selenium, glutathione (can be antioxidant, has broad-spectrum detoxification and liver protection) and ergothionein (a natural antioxidant ).
Because mushrooms are free of cholesterol, low in fat content, and can antioxidant and enhance immunity. Moreover, the umami flavor contained in the mushroom itself can be used as a side dish to enhance the taste of the entire dish and increase the appetite of cancer patients, so for cancer patients, mushrooms are a food that is particularly suitable for rehabilitation.

Mushrooms can also replace staple foods: If people use 100 grams of mushrooms per meal instead of staple foods like fried rice and persist for a year, even if the diet structure does not change, they can consume 18,000 calories less, which is equivalent to two kilograms of fat. Patients who need to lose weight can give it a try.
However, there is a saying among mushrooms that it will absorb heavy metals and cause heavy metals to exceed the standard. People who eat mushrooms will be poisoned by heavy metals.
But the truth is actually this: some mushrooms have a higher ability to enrich heavy metals than green leafy vegetables, such as twin mushrooms. But first of all, mushrooms themselves do not contain heavy metal substances. If the growing environment is normal (such as artificially cultivated greenhouses), then it will not "adsorb" heavy metals, which will not cause heavy metals to exceed the standard.
The heavy metals consumed in the second place do not reach the dose that harms the human body, they will combine with the metallothrein and glutathione and other substances present in the body, and then slowly excrete them from the digestive tract.So there is no need to keep all the mushrooms out because of the heavy metal that "may exist". Of course, if you are still worried, you can just eat it in bulk.

2) Small flame mushroom
Small flame mushroom is commonly known as enoki mushroom. It has a complete essential amino acid component of the human body. lysine and arginine are particularly rich in content; in addition, enoki mushroom has high zinc content and contains a substance called "Paragusin". can help people prevent cancer, but enoki mushroom is cold in nature, spleen and stomach deficiency and cold , chronic diarrhea , and arthritis should eat less.
3) Shiitake mushroom
In addition to mushroom polysaccharides, the more special thing about Shiitake mushrooms is that they contain ergosterol, which is lacking in general vegetables, which can be converted into vitamin D and promote calcium absorption. In addition, the special umami flavor of Shiitake mushrooms can greatly enhance appetite.

4) Straw mushroom
Straw mushroom has high vitamin C content, can promote human metabolism and improve the body's immunity ; in addition, it can also be used for weak spleen and stomach qi, low resistance, or slow wound healing; summer heat, restlessness can nourish the spleen and replenish qi and clear the heat.
5) Oyster mushroom
Oyster mushroom contains a variety of vitamins and minerals that can improve the body's metabolism, enhance physical fitness, regulate autonomic nervous system functions, and so on. Therefore, it can be used as a nutritional supplement for frail patients, and at the same time it can regulate menopause syndrome in women.
